Stuffed Cabbage Rolls Recipe


Learn how to make delicious stuffed cabbage rolls with this easy-to-follow recipe. These hearty rolls are packed with flavor and make for a satisfying meal.

Ingredients

  • 1 large head of cabbage
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 cup cooked rice
  • 1 onion, finely ch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es
  • 1 can (8 oz) tomato sauce
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 1/2 cup beef broth
  • Chopped parsley for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Carefully remove the core from the cabbage and place the whole head of cabbage into the boiling water. Cook for about 5-7 minutes, or until the outer leaves are softened and can be easily removed. Remove the cabbage from the water and set aside to cool.
  3. In a skillet, cook the ground beef over medium heat until browned. Add the chopped onion and minced garlic, and cook until the onion is translucent.
  4. Stir in the cooked rice, diced tomatoes, tomato sauce, Worcestershire sauce, paprika, salt, and pepper. Let the mixture simmer for about 5 minutes.
  5. While the filling is simmering, carefully peel off the softened cabbage leaves, being careful not to tear them. Trim any tough stems from the leaves.
  6. Place a spoonful of the beef and rice mixture onto each cabbage leaf, then fold the sides of the leaf over the filling and roll it up tightly.
  7. Place the cabbage rolls seam-side down in a baking dish. Pour the beef broth over the rolls.
  8. Cover the baking dish with foil and bake in the preheated oven for 45-50 minutes, or until the cabbage rolls are cooked through and tender.
  9. Once cooked, remove the foil and sprinkle chopped parsley on top for garnish if desired. Serve hot and enjoy your delicious stuffed cabbage rolls!
